The following press release was published by the U.S. Department of Commerce on Aug. 22, 2006. It is reproduced in full below.

SEATTLE—The following is a statement of Commerce Secretary Carlos M. Gutierrez on the announcement of Canadian industry support for the U.S.-Canadian Softwood Lumber Agreement: “I am pleased that the Canadian industry has expressed its support for the settlement agreement. This negotiated accord will resolve the long-standing softwood lumber dispute and is a win-win for workers, industry, consumers and communities in both Canada and the United States. The settlement will allow trade to exist in a fair environment on both sides of the border. This agreement also further demonstrates the strength of the relationship between the United States and Canada and that, if we have a cooperative spirit, we can resolve our differences.”
